London new homes are well insulated and include double-glazing as standard, making them cheaper to run than older homes. MyLondonHome can conduct EPC tests on any London home to clarify a property's energy efficiency rating.
Many developers will offer a buyer the choice of floor coverings, finishes and colours and some developers often allow purchasers input into the design of their apartment (usually on early purchases). With so many new homes being built across central London, the standard of living has drastically improved with many developers ensuring the interior design of their development now works to maximise space and light.
New homes are safer and more secure than older homes. Smoke alarms, fired doors and fire redundant materials are fitted as standard contributing to the overall fire safety of the property. Also as standard new homes often include security locks, burglar alarms and security lighting. Many new developments in central London are now manned by 24 hr concierge and often include CCTV surveillance and video entry systems.
A brand new build property with brand new appliances is something you can look forward to. The cost of maintenance is an unknown issue for owner occupiers but rest assured as most new properties come with a 2 year manufacture guarantee and a 10 year NHBC certificate, Zurich Municipal or equivalent.
A deposit of 15% or 20% is often required when buying purchasing off plan. Investors will often look for schemes with a completion in 2-3 years' time, so they can benefit from capital growth (in the same way if you were buying a resale property) but with only a small amount of equity tied up, often allowing them to buy multiple units.
Many contracts are assignable and it is common practice for investors to buy off plan property with the intention of selling on before completion (before it is finished). The buyer who completes on the property when it is finished pays the government stamp duty. In essence, an investor can make profit on the 100% value whilst having only 20% tied up until completion.
